#649ad9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#649ad9 is composed of 39.2% red, 60.4%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 53.9% cyan, 29%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 212.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.6% and a lightness of 62.2%. #649ad9 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ffff with #0035b3.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#649ad9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010203 is the darkest color, while #f2f6fc is the lightest one.
